  Ratings distributionRatings distribution Average Rating = (n ÷ (n + m)) × av + (m ÷ (n + m)) × AV
where:
av = trimmed mean average rating an item has currently received.
n = number of ratings an item has currently received.
m = minimum number of ratings required for an item to appear in a 'top-rated' chart (currently 10).
AV = the site mean average rating.

Rating metrics: Outliers can be removed when calculating a mean average to dampen the effects of ratings outside the normal distribution. This figure is provided as the trimmed mean. A high standard deviation can be legitimate, but can sometimes indicate 'gaming' is occurring. Consider a simplified example* of an item receiving ratings of 100, 50, & 0. The mean average rating would be 50. However, ratings of 55, 50 & 45 could also result in the same average. The second average might be more trusted because there is more consensus around a particular rating (a lower deviation).
(*In practice, some tracks can have several thousand ratings)

This track is rated in the top 1% of all tracks on BestEverAlbums.com. This track has a Bayesian average rating of 88.4/100, a mean average of 88.0/100, and a trimmed mean (excluding outliers) of 88.7/100. The standard deviation for this track is 10.9.

It's supremely amusing that the title, and lyrics, of "DARE" have been influenced by Shaun Ryder's thick Mancunian accent. It results in a "daring" phonetic theme opposed to "it's there, it's coming up". This possibly unintentional word play encourages the intended audience (possibly the narrator speaking to himself) to dare to engage in everything that he or she is missing out on accomplishing or is afraid to do.

There, it elucidates on an internal struggle to live in the moment and enjoy life, or force one's self to commit to things one does not wish to have to face. The narrator encourages himself "you've got to press it on you", or otherwise it in question will never come to fruition. There's an obvious standstill, that he's "just been thinking it" and never actually making an active concerted effort. Therein lies a topic of human responsibility, or outgoing flexibility.

That this could possibly involve the premise of fellatio or substance abuse sounds absurd to me. Listeners should get their heads out of the gutter.

Musically, it's an enjoyable experience of electronic beats and sounds. The depth in the texture divided between the lead vocals, the backing vocals, the various electronics, and the drums, allows for repeated listening to pick up something new each time. The deep bass will probably require nice stereo headphones to take in the full effect, and the background emotive vocal sounds are actually quite haunting when isolated. Check it out!
